Factors Influencing Costs
- Extent of Water Damage: The severity and spread of water damage significantly impact the overall cost.
- Type of Water: Clean water from rain costs less to clean up than contaminated water from sewage or flooding.
- Area Affected: Larger areas require more resources and time, leading to higher costs.
- Materials Damaged: Different materials (e.g., wood, drywall, carpet) have varying costs for repair or replacement.
- Mold Growth: Presence of mold can complicate the restoration process and increase costs.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in League City, TX, can affect the overall expense.
- Emergency Services: Immediate or after-hours services often come at a premium.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task | Average Cost (League City, TX) |
|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$1,000 - $3,500 |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$800 - $1,500 |
| Mold Remediation | $500 - $4,000 |
| Carpet Cleaning/Replacement | $200 - $2,000 |
| Drywall Repair/Replacement | $500 - $2,500 |
| Electrical System Repair |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Plumbing System Repair | $500 - $2,000 |
| Structural Repairs | $2,000 - $10,000 |
